How To Set Eco Temp On Nest
Learn about Eco Temperatures and how to change settings
Your Google Nest thermostat can automatically switch to Eco Temperatures after it senses that nobody'south home. You'll know Eco Temperatures are active when you encounter Eco on your thermostat and in the Nest or Google Home app. You can also set Eco Temperatures when you are at home to help save energy.
How Eco Temperatures piece of work
- Your Nest thermostat canautomatically switch to Eco Temperatures after it senses that nobody'southward home. You'll know Eco Temperatures are agile when your thermostat says "Eco" on the brandish or in the Nest or Domicile app.
- You can alsomanually set your thermostat to Eco Temperatures someday, even when you're habitation. This can be useful if you desire to try to save more than energy while you're at home, and you don't mind it being a bit cooler or warmer than usual.
- When yous manually set your Nest Learning Thermostat or Nest Thermostat E to Eco Temperatures, information technology will stay in that mode and won't automatically switch dorsum to heating or cooling until you manually switch it to one of those modes. Once you manually switch it to heating or cooling, your thermostat volition resume automatically switching every bit people go out and come up back home.
- Note: A Nest Thermostat works differently. It volition always switch out of Eco Temperatures at the side by side scheduled temperature change. But you tin manually set your thermostat to agree the Eco Temperatures for up to 24 hours.
- Your thermostat tin can also automatically switch to Eco Temperatures if you manually switch your home toAway fashion with the Nest or Habitation app.
How Eco Temperatures affect your organisation behavior
When your thermostat is set to Eco, your arrangement may still turn on in some cases:
- If your home's temperature gets higher than the "Cool to" temperature you've set, your thermostat will plough on cooling until your dwelling house cools to the Eco Temperature y'all set.
- If your home'due south temperature gets lower than the "Heat to" temperature yous've set, your thermostat volition turn on heating until your home warms to the Eco Temperature you set up.
How to select Eco Temperatures that are right for your home
Your Nest thermostat gives you a temperature range that you can select from when you set an Eco Temperature. The Eco Temperature ranges you can choose from are large: forty-70 °F (4-21 °C) for heating mode and 76-ninety °F (24-32 °C) for cooling style.
Factors like your home's structure, local climates, heating and cooling system performance, and your personal comfort preference can vary widely. So we don't brand specific Eco Temperature recommendations, just you'll find some general guidelines below to help yous choose what'south right for your domicile.

Instance for choosing an Eco Temperature
Let's say you have a heating-but system and like the temperature at lxx° F (21° C) when you're home. If your home is well insulated and your organization heats your home adequately quickly, you might decide to pick 56° F (thirteen.5° C) as an Eco Temperature. Y'all know your home won't take long to estrus to a comfortable temperature after switching out of Eco. Then you lot can try to salve more energy while still remaining pretty comfy.
On the other hand, if your dwelling isn't well insulated and your system is slow to heat it, you might decide on 62° F (xvi.5° C) Since the Eco Temperature is closer to your preferred temperature, your abode should take less fourth dimension to go comfortable subsequently your thermostat switches out of Eco.
Gear up Eco Temperatures to plow on automatically when everyone's away
Your thermostat tin automatically switch to Eco Temperature when everyone's away and switch to a more than comfortable temperature when someone comes habitation.
If yous have a Nest Thermostat, y'all'll demand to set up Habitation & Away Routines to enable automated switching.
If you have a Nest Learning Thermostat or Nest Thermostat E, you'll demand to prepare Home/Away Aid to enable automated switching.
How to tell which thermostat you have
- Your Nest thermostat uses its own activeness sensors, sensor information from your other Google Nest products, and your phone's location to tell when everyone has left or someone has come home.
- When everyone has left, your thermostat volition expect a short while to make certain nobody's coming back, and then it will automatically switch to Eco Temperatures.
- Note: Your thermostat may wait upward to 1-two hours earlier switching to Eco temperatures if you're using device sensors to sense your presence in the home, and the sensors notice activity effectually the time everyone leaves. This longer wait fourth dimension will happen even if you're too using phone location to assist tell if you're home or non. To avoid this state of affairs, use just phone location to sense presence and disable the other device sensors in your home'due south presence settings.
- If your thermostat has automatically switched to Eco Temperatures, information technology volition switch dorsum to its regular heating or cooling schedule when someone returns home.
- Your thermostat will also switch to Eco Temperatures if you manually switch your home to Away mode with the Nest or Home app.
- Your thermostat volition also leave Eco Temperatures and resume its regular heating or cooling schedule if you modify the temperature with the Nest or Home app.

How to alter which temperature Eco heats or cools to
Before y'all brainstorm
If your Nest Learning Thermostat or Nest Thermostat Due east controls heating you'll see "Heat to." If it controls cooling, you'll also see a "Cool to" setting. If you accept a Nest Thermostat, its heating settings volition be orange in the Home app, and its cooling settings volition be blue.
- Estrus to: Your thermostat volition plow on heating if the temperature in your abode drops below this temperature. A lower setting will let your home get libation, only tin can save more energy. Yous can besides choose "Off." If you practice, your thermostat volition not turn on heating while set to Eco unless your home reaches Safety Temperature.
- Cool to: Your thermostat will turn on cooling if the temperature in your dwelling gets higher than this temperature. A higher setting will allow your dwelling house get warmer, simply can normally save more than energy. You can as well choose "Off." If you practice, your thermostat will not turn on cooling while fix to Eco unless your home reaches Safety Temperature.
- Annotation: If your Eco Temperature is set to "Off." your thermostat will not plough on your system to oestrus or cool your home while information technology'southward set to Eco unless your habitation reaches Safety Temperature. Your thermostat volition still follow your fan schedule (if you take one) and will maintain Rubber Temperature, which helps ensure that your pipes won't freeze and that your abode won't become damaged by excessive rut.
